Community Impact Newspaper hires Nair as metro reporter

Jishnu Nair

Jishnu Nair will be joining Community Impact Newspaper in July as a metro reporter.

Previously, he was a digital content producer at CBS 21 News.

He was also a reporter at TheNewsHouse.com and has served as a staff writer and beat reporter at The Daily Orange, the independent student-run newspaper of Syracuse University.

He was also at CitrusTV for more than 4 years and has served as a field reporter in New Hampshire at WAMC Northeast Public Radio, NPR’s affiliate broadcasting in upstate NY, Vermont and Massachusetts.

He has also interned at Shannon Media, Inc.

Nair holds a bachelor’s degree in newspaper and online journalism from Syracuse University.
